Edwin Adams Obituary

Edwin E. Adams

Hancock NH - Edwin E. Adams, 78, of Hancock, passed away peacefully and surrounded by the love of his family on September 5, 2024, at Spring Village at Summerhill. He was born in Weymouth, MA on March 11, 1946, the son of Everett and Hazel (French) Adams.

Edwin graduated from Peterborough High School in 1965. He enlisted in the Navy after High School and was stationed on the USS Saratoga in which he took great pride. Edwin was an avid golfer who also loved most any kind of recreation including; biking, bowling, fishing, tennis, and baseball. When his three children were growing up he could be found helping coach their sports teams and volunteering as a baseball/softball umpire. He was a very loud and proud New York Yankees and Giant's fan, often purposely wearing his Yankees ball cap to local establishments to get a rise out of the local Boston fans. In his younger years Edwin loved to ride his Harley Davidson motorcycle and often traveled North in the summer to the annual motorcycle week in Laconia.

Edwin was employed for many years at Harris Construction Co. in Peterborough as well as several years with Adams Construction Co. of Hancock. After that, he spent 18 years employed at People's United Bank in Peterborough before his retirement in 2012. As a side gig he could be found driving his red 1948 Farmall Tractor, handed down to him by his father, around Hancock to various fields in town to mow. Edwin could also be found helping out with the Kiwanis Club of Peterborough's many annual activities and was presented with an award for his over 20 years of dedicated assistance to the club in 2010.

In addition to his wife of 48 years, Nancy (Dunlap) Adams, Edwin is survived by his two daughters; Melinda Adams and her husband Jason Felton of Bennington; and Jennifer (Adams) Wallace and her husband David Wallace of Hancock. Also, his six grandchildren: Savanna and Ryan Houle, Grace and Emma O'Brien and Jackson and Dylan Felton. His brother and sister- in- law, Ernest "Bud" and Nancy (Price) Adams. Edwin is also survived by many cousins, nieces and nephews.

He was predeceased by his son Edwin "Eddie" Adams, his twin sisters Sheilia Adams and Shirley Edmunds, his father Everett Adams and mother Hazel (French) Adams.
